IMPORTANT INSTALLATION POINTS
3.1
The Aquatap unit must be installed in accordance with the relevant requirements of:
The appropriate building regulations by application of either The Building
Regulations (England and Wales), The Building Regulations (Scotland) or
The Building Regulations (Northern Ireland). In territories other than those listed
the local regulations in force must be complied with.
The Water Supply (Water Fittings) Regulations (England, Wales and Northern
Ireland) or The Water Byelaws in Scotland.
3.2
The Aquatap stores and dispenses water at or close to boiling point whilst
switched on. Due caution must be taken when choosing a location for the product to
minimise any possible misuse. The dispenser tap should be located so that it
discharges over a sink or mounted on its own purpose designed drip tray (available as
an accessory, product code 95970138).
3.3
The Aquatap is a vented water heater. The vent pipe must never be blocked,
obstructed or removed. Warning: In the event of a unit malfunction, steam may vent
from the vent pipe for a short period of time (see fig. 5, page 11 for position of vent
pipe).
3.4
Wherever possible the Aquatap should be supplied directly from the cold mains
supply. If fed from a cold water feed cistern, the cistern must comply with the
Water Regulations Guide (Clause R27.2). It should be noted that water quality may
be reduced when supplied from a cistern and additional pre-treatment of the water
supply to the Aquatap (eg, filtration) may be necessary.
Note: In order to meet the minimum supply pressure requirements of the Aquatap,
any cold feed cistern must be a minimum of 5 metres above the unit.
3.5
In hard water areas, heated water will produce limescale which will be deposited in
the heater. If this is not regularly removed it will impair the operation of the Aquatap
unit. Where rapid and excessive scale build up is likely to occur, the use of a
proprietary scale reducing device on the water supply to the unit may be beneficial.
3.6
The unit must not be installed where it is liable to freeze. If the unit is thought to be frozen
it must not be switched on. It should be allowed to thaw and must then be thoroughly
inspected to ensure it is undamaged.
3.7
The unit is not suitable for installation in an area where a water jet could be used.
3.8
The water chiller must be installed and commissioned in accordance with
SuperChill 30B Fitting Instructions and User Guide 36006126.
